Iran English language newspaper headlines on Wednesday, 17-08-2016

Iran Daily


Iran will respond if west reneges on nuclear deal
Irans Deputy Foreign Minister Abbas Araqchi said the country is determined to firmly respond to any move by Western parties to renege on its commitments based on the last year nuclear agreement, known as the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action (JCPOA).

Iran, Exim Bank of China sign cooperation deal
Iran and China inked an MoU on financing economic and infrastructural projects and expanding bilateral cooperation.

Turkish prosecutors demand life sentences for Gulen
Turkish prosecutors have demanded two life sentences and an additional 1,900 years in prison for US-based Muslim cleric Fethullah Gulen, blamed by Ankara for masterminding last months failed coup, state media reported on Tuesday.

Russia announces first Syria strikes from Iran
Russia on Tuesday announced for the first time it had flown bombing raids against terrorist groups in Syria from an airbase in western Iran after deploying its warplanes to the country.

Security forces kill four, arrest six terrorists west of Iran
Iranian security forces killed four members of a terrorist group and arrested six others in the western province of Kermanshah.

US sends 15 Gitmo detainees to UAE in major transfer
Fifteen prisoners at the Guantanamo Bay detention center were sent to the United Arab Emirates in the single largest release of detainees during the Obama administration, the Pentagon announced.

President: Improving ties with Africa high priority for Tehran
President Hassan Rouhani said Iran attaches great importance to enhancing relations with African countries.

Tehran calls for better Venezuela ties
Irans Foreign Minister Mohammad Javad Zarif stressed Irans interest in enhancing mutual relations with Caracas during a Tuesday meeting with his Venezuelan counterpart in Tehran.

Iran: Intl communitys silence has made Saudis more arrogant
Foreign Ministry spokesman expressed regret over silence of the international community towards Saudi Arabias crimes in Yemen, saying that it has made Riyadh more arrogant in its crimes there.


Tehran Times

Iran kills four Daesh affiliates, arrests six
Iranian security and intelligence officers on Monday and Tuesday killed four and arrested six members of a Daesh-affiliated network in the western province Kermanshah, Kermanshah governor said on Tuesday.

Russia uses Iranian airbase to launch airstrikes on Daesh in Syria
As the U.S. military uses Incirlik air base in Turkey to pound militants in Iraq and Syria, the Russian Defense Ministry also announced on Tuesday that it was using the Hamadan Airbase in western Iran to launch attacks on Daesh strongholds in Syria.

Irans finance ministry, Exim Bank of China sign MOU
The Iranian finance ministry and the Export-Import Bank of China (Exim Bank) inked a memorandum of understanding on financing economic and infrastructure projects and expanding bilateral cooperation as well.

Resistance festival to screen docs by Michael Moore, Oliver Stone
Irans 14th edition of the International Resistance Film Festival (IRFF) plans to screen documentaries by the U.S. filmmakers Michael Moore and Oliver Stone.

Freed POWs are paragons of patience: Larijani
Iranian Majlis Speaker Ali Larijani said on Monday that the freed prisoners of war (POWs) are paragons of patience.

Over 80 foreign companies to attend IRANIMEX2016 expo
More than 80 foreign companies from 17 countries will attend Iran International Maritime and Offshore Technologies Exhibition (IRANIMEX2016), which will be held on the Persian Gulf island of Kish from October 18 to 21.

Iran will respond firmly to any violation of JCPOA: Araqchi
Deputy Foreign Minister Abbas Araqchi said on Tuesday that Iran will respond firmly to any violation of the nuclear deal, officially called Joint Comprehensive Plan of Action (JCPOA).

Rouhani insists Iran attaches importance to ties with Africa
President Hassan Rouhani on Tuesday reiterated a foreign policy priority by Tehran that the Islamic Republic favors expansion of relations with African countries.

Saudi attack on Yemeni hospital is an obvious crime against humanity: Iran
Iranian Foreign Ministry spokesman Bahram Qassemi condemned on Monday Saudi Arabias air strike on a hospital in Yemen, calling it an obvious crime against humanity.
